Tad B. Coles, DVM, CPS, CCFP is a veterinarian and is certified as a Peer Specialist (CPS) by the state of Missouri and a Compassion Fatigue Professional (CCFP) by the International Association of Trauma Professionals. His experience includes 28 years of continuous personal recovery from substance use disorder. For 22 years he worked as a Group Facilitator for a non-profit, confidential organization that monitors health-care professionals recovering from addiction or other impairment and reports to their licensing board. Dr. Coles founded Compassion Fatigue Coach in 2016. Using the tools he learned to help others with compassion fatigue, burnout, substance use disorder enabled him to return to clinical practice after decades of working in the veterinary industry. Since 2017, he has been the medical director of Two Dogs and A Cat Pet Club in Overland Park, Kansas. He gives presentations to veterinary and human treatment centers, clinics, hospitals, and professional organizations.
OVERVIEW:
The greater the patient load and the more patients and clients we see with trauma, especially trauma that is similar to the trauma we've personally been touched by, the greater our susceptibility to compassion fatigue. Being placed in workload, control, fairness and other mismatch situations increases our susceptibility to burnout, especially if our ethics our challenged. We'll review some documented tools that can help us face and bounce back from these challenges.
